The LPN assists in providing nursing care for behavioral health and substance abuse patients assigned to him/her during the shift. Is responsible for compliance with all standards, policies and procedures related to the scope of the LPN practice in delivery of patient care under the direction of the RN. Is responsible for all patient care personally administered during his/her shift. Promotes team work among co-workers, physicians and other healthcare team members. Is responsible for the quality of own work and remains flexible in response to change. Performs all other duties as assigned.
Education/Experience:
Graduate of an accredited LPN nursing program
Previous behavioral health/substance abuse experience preferred MOAB, CPI, or AVADE training preferred
Multi-skilled training
Skills, Knowledge & Abilities:
Clinical Skills/Technical Knowledge
a. Demonstrates the necessary clinical skills and technical knowledge to provide care for patients according to Nursing Policy and Procedures. See Skill Record or Competency Checklist
b. Demonstrates the necessary clinical skills and knowledge to provide care for patients according to the unit-specific competencies. See Skill Record or Competency Checklist
c. Excellent interpersonal and organizational skills.
Experience: Preferably six months of clinical experience in inpatient, outpatient, or long-term facilities
